plot opens an interactive display. Once open, you can middle-click and make the changes you are requesting on the control panel, as with the other widgets.

That is correct, nobody ever bothered with overall title because it impacts the plotting region in unpredictable ways, and usually isn't really necessary, since people generally are embedding plots in other software (ie - powerpoint/word) where they can add the labels that way. There is the capability to add arbitrary annotations to the plot via the Python interface (if you wanted a title inside the plot axes, not at the top, but nobody bothered adding this to the control-panel.
